Definition
- 1Dans ce qui a été dit, écrit, exposé plus haut.
Recorded use
Wiktionary examplesThese source excerpts show how ci-haut app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.
Je crois au contraire que l’ordonnance rédigée dans les termes ci-hauts cités est susceptible d’exécution.
Toutefois, quoi qu’il en soit des aspects positifs de ces faits, ce que l’on doit reconnaître avec loyauté est que ces faits ci-hauts évoqués ne conduisirent pas au succès que l’on estimerait total ni au rayonnement que l’on jugerait fulgurant et sans taches de la mission qui en était venue à l’extinction.
